How to Make Cinnamon Apple Pancake Pops

Step 1: Mix the Dry Ingredients

Start by whisking together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t in a medium bowl. This ensures everything is evenly dispersed, so your Cinnamon Apple Pancake Pops have balanced flavor and rise beautifully every time.

Step 2: Combine the Wet Ingredients

In a separate bowl, whisk the buttermilk, egg, melted butter, and vanilla extract until smooth and fully blended. The combination of buttermilk and egg is what gives these pops their signature fluffiness and creamy crumb.

Step 3: Bring the Batter Together

Pour the wet mixture into the bowl with your dry ingredients, stirring just until combined. Don’t worry if you see a few lumps—overmixing makes pancakes tough. The magic is in restraint!

Step 4: Fold in the Apples

Gently fold in the finely diced apple pieces. This way, you’ll get pockets of juicy, sweet-tart apple in every bite, with just the right balance of fruit to batter in your Cinnamon Apple Pancake Pops.

Step 5: Prep the Pan and Cook

Heat a nonstick skillet or griddle over medium and lightly grease it with butter or oil. Scoop about a tablespoon of batter for each pop onto the hot surface. Before the batter sets, press a lollipop stick or wooden skewer into each one—it’s the hidden secret to perfectly portable pops.

Step 6: Flip and Finish

When little bubbles form on the surface and the edges look set (usually after 1–2 minutes), carefully flip each pancake pop. Cook another 1–2 minutes until both sides are golden brown and the pops are cooked through. Continue with the rest of the batter, adjusting your heat as needed for even browning.

Step 7: Serve and Enjoy

Transfer the finished pops to a plate—if you’re making a big batch, you can keep them warm in a low oven. Serve your Cinnamon Apple Pancake Pops hot with plenty of maple syrup for dipping. Watch as everyone dives right in!

Make Ahead and Storage

Storing Leftovers

If you have a few pops leftover (though that’s rare!), let them cool completely. Store them in an airtight container in the fridge, where they’ll stay fresh and soft for up to 3 days.

Freezing

These Cinnamon Apple Pancake Pops freeze beautifully! Arrange cooled pops in a single layer on a baking sheet until firm, then transfer to a freezer-safe bag or container. Freeze for up to one month and grab them as a quick breakfast whenever cravings strike.

Reheating

To reheat, microwave the pops in 15-20 second bursts until warmed through, or pop them in a 325°F oven for about 8 minutes. If reheating from frozen, add a few extra minutes in the oven for best texture.

FAQs

Can I make these without buttermilk?

Absolutely! If you’re out of buttermilk, just add 2 teaspoons of lemon juice or vinegar to 3/4 cup milk and let it sit for a few minutes—it’s a quick and easy substitute that works perfectly here.

Do I have to use sticks?

Nope! While the sticks make them super fun to eat, you can skip them and cook mini pancakes as usual. They’ll still taste just as wonderful and are ideal for tiny hands or brunch platters.

Can I use gluten-free flour?

Yes, just be sure to use a good 1-to-1 gluten-free baking blend. The pops may be slightly more delicate, but the recipe adapts well for gluten-free needs.

What kind of apple is best?

Choose a crisp, sweet variety like Fuji, Gala, or Honeycrisp. They hold their shape during cooking and give each Cinnamon Apple Pancake Pop that signature burst of fresh apple flavor.

How can I tell when the pops are cooked through?

Once both sides are golden and a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ean (no wet batter), your pops are done! Avoid cooking on too high heat, which can brown the outside before the inside cooks.

Ingredients

Scale

Dry Ingredients:

  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• ½ teaspoon baking soda
  • ½ te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• ¼ teaspoon salt

Wet Ingredients:

  • ¾ cup buttermilk
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tablespoon melted butter
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ract

Additional:

  • 1 small apple, peeled, cored, and finely diced
  • Butter or oil for greasing the pan
  • Lollipop sticks or wooden skewers
  • Maple syrup for serving


Instructions

  1. Mix Dry Ingredients: In a medium b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, cinnamon, and salt.
  2. Combine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, whisk buttermilk, egg, melted butter, and vanilla. Pour into dry ingredients and stir until just combined.
  3. Add Apple: Gently fold in the diced apple.
  4. Cook Pancake Pops: Heat skillet, scoop batter onto pan, insert lollipop stick, cook until golden brown.
  5. Serve: Transfer to a plate and serve warm with maple syrup.

Notes

  • Use a melon baller for even-sized pops.
  • Great for kids or brunch appetizers.
  • Variations: Use pears instead of apples or add mini chocolate chips.
